/// <summary>
        /// Returns a View with a new Record.
        /// </summary>
        /// <returns></returns>
        public ActionResult Novo()
        {
            var tx = new Ecommerce_TributoTaxa();

            var estados = new EstadoService().GetAll();

            ViewBag.Estados = estados;

            return View(tx);
        }
 /// <summary>
 /// Deprecated Method for adding a new object to the Ecommerce_TributoTaxa EntitySet. Consider using the .Add method of the associated ObjectSet&lt;T&gt; property instead.
 /// </summary>
 public void AddToEcommerce_TributoTaxa(Ecommerce_TributoTaxa ecommerce_TributoTaxa)
 {
     base.AddObject("Ecommerce_TributoTaxa", ecommerce_TributoTaxa);
 }
 /// <summary>
 /// Create a new Ecommerce_TributoTaxa object.
 /// </summary>
 /// <param name="idTributoTaxa">Initial value of the IdTributoTaxa property.</param>
 /// <param name="idEstado">Initial value of the IdEstado property.</param>
 public static Ecommerce_TributoTaxa CreateEcommerce_TributoTaxa(global::System.Int32 idTributoTaxa, global::System.Int32 idEstado)
 {
     Ecommerce_TributoTaxa ecommerce_TributoTaxa = new Ecommerce_TributoTaxa();
     ecommerce_TributoTaxa.IdTributoTaxa = idTributoTaxa;
     ecommerce_TributoTaxa.IdEstado = idEstado;
     return ecommerce_TributoTaxa;
 }
        public JsonResult Editar(Ecommerce_TributoTaxa model)
        {
            new TaxaService().UpdateObject(model);

            return Json(new JsonRequestResult { ResultType = JsonRequestResultType.Success, Message = Constants._msgUpdateSuccess, ReturnUrl = Url.Content("~/Admin/Taxa/") }, JsonRequestBehavior.AllowGet);
        }
        public ActionResult Novo(Ecommerce_TributoTaxa model)
        {
            new TaxaService().InsertObject(model);

            return Json(new JsonRequestResult { ResultType = JsonRequestResultType.Success, Message = Constants._msgCreateSuccess, ReturnUrl = Url.Content("~/Admin/Taxa/") });
        }